Still on this Trinity Question, modelling of Church, and dreaming of perfection... (Main Forum)

Brian,

A very provocative topic for discussion, of which there will be many views, both orthodox and on the cutting edge.

Trinity....

To me personally, it is more realistic to view the Trinity as three “realities” rather than as three “persons”. Persons are physical entities with dimensions and limitations; a mask. Where as “realities” are the mystery on which we can only attempt to speculate on and try to speak of in very limited human words.

I highly recommend reading Elizabeth Johnson’s excellent book, Quest for the Living God: Mapping Frontiers in the Theology of God. She offers many differ perspectives of how we “envision” God to be, many in our own image and likeness.

The following are my own personal thoughts…

“God/Creator”; “God’s Creation”; and “God’s Power/Ruah” that which binds all three “realities” into One.

God’s Creation came forth from that very first moment of creating love, the “Big Bang”, which happened within God and continues to evolve into its uniqueness as God envisions within God's being.

All of history that has unfolded for 13.7 billion years is the expression of God’s love, in which all of humanity, as it has evolved and will continue to evolve, is gifted to be part of that creation process. The Earth, humanity, and we individually, are but a micro-speck of stardust in a vast universe.

We are all born into life within God and we will die into God at our moment of death. We are within God and God is within us. Isn’t that what Jesus was trying to get the Jewish culture to understand, 2, 000 years ago, and his “Spirit” is still working on getting us today to understand too?

It is “God’s Power/Ruah” that lures us to an ever-receding event horizon, which brings all of creation to the fullness of life, or complete maturity that God envisions. This fullness of life or maturity is different and unique or every aspect of creation. I can only imagine that God rejoices at each new nuance that evolves in the creation process as it continues to unfold. I can also imagine that God’s creation process will continue for 10s of billions of years into the future.

The Nicene Creed and the Apostles Creed are so limiting and out-dated, yet the hierarchical church hangs on to such outmoded thinking, for fear of say that they have been wrong for thousands of years.

The church should be offering humanity something more relevant and current with human knowledge of the universe and creation. God's Spirit pushes us in that direction, whether the hierarchy likes it or not. Humanity comes to know God more deeply, and the experience of God working in one another's life when a true dialogue between equals takes place.
